Extending the purpose of the first volume to writings of the 1970s and 1980s, this new work provides a convenient collection of seminal papers that are considered to be foundations in the field of instructional technology.
Offering a substantive grounding for the principles and procedures required in applied settings, this work also documents the history and conceptual growth of the field.
A revised and updated bibliography is included.
